A long-quiet stratovolcano has swelled 3.5 inches in 10 months.

A long-dormant volcano has swollen 3.5 inches in 10 months, scientists say—amid concern that it could erupt for the first time in more than 700,000 years. New research in Geophysical Research Letters, reported by the New York Post, detected a nine-ce... [689 chars]
